How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Burkhardt?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Burkhardt Studio Apartments | $1,088 | $679 | $1,537 |
| Burkhardt 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,285 | $550 | $2,022 |
| Burkhardt 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,539 | $700 | $3,102 |
Burkhardt 3 Bedroom Apartments | $1,572 | $975 | $3,512 |
| Burkhardt 4 Bedroom Apartments | $2,036 | $750 | $3,599 |

Frequently Asked Questions about 3 Bedroom Burkhardt Apartments
What is the Cheapest apartment in Burkhardt with 3 Bedroom?
Currently the most affordable 3 Bedroom in Burkhardt is at Wright Landing Apartments listed at $1,100.
How much is the average rent for a 3 Bedroom Burkhardt Apartment?
The average rent for a 3 Bedroom Apartment in Burkhardt is $1,572.
What is the largest available 3 Bedroom Burkhardt Apartment for rent?
Today's apartment with the most square footage in Burkhardt is a 1,100 square feet unit starting from $1,100 at Wright Landing Apartments.
What is the average size for Burkhardt 3 Bedroom Apartments for rent?
The average size for a 3 Bedroom rental in Burkhardt is currently 1,506 sq ft.
